2005-12-27  Michael Natterer  <mitch@gimp.org>

	Fixed incomplete core/ui separation of paint tools and paint
	methods:

	* app/core/core-enums.h
	* app/core/gimpcontext.[ch]: added a "paint-info" property and API
	so the current paint method can be selected without the need for
	an active tool.

	(gimp_context_real_set_tool): set the paint-info to
	tool_info->paint_info so the paint method follows the active tool
	just as the active image follows the active display.

	* app/core/gimp.h (struct Gimp)
	* app/core/gimppaintinfo.[ch]: added "standard_paint_info" API
	and stuff to be consistent with other context object properties.

	* app/paint/gimp-paint.c: set the paintbrush as
	standard_paint_info.

	* app/core/gimpstrokedesc.c (gimp_stroke_desc_new): removed the
	hack of falling back to the paintbrush when there is no active
	tool and use the active paint method instead. Fall back to the
	standard paint method if there is no active one.
	(nothing in the core uses the active tool any more now).

	* app/widgets/gimpdeviceinfo.h: add the paint info to the
	properties which are saved in devicerc.

	Added identifiers (names) and stock-ids to GimpPaintInfo:

	* app/core/gimppaintinfo.[ch] (gimp_paint_info_new): added
	identifier and stock-id parameters.

	* app/core/gimptoolinfo.c (gimp_tool_info_new): removed the hack
	of setting the paint-info stock-id from the tool-info stock-id.

	* app/paint/paint-types.h
	* app/paint/gimp-paint.c: changed GimpPaintRegisterCallback
	accordingly.

	* app/tools/gimp-tools.c (gimp_tools_register): changed paint
	info names accordingly.

	* app/paint/*.c (gimp_*_register): pass identifier and stock-id
	accordingly.

static void
gimp_context_parent_notify (GimpContext *parent,
GParamSpec *pspec,
GimpContext *context)
{
/* copy from parent if the changed property is undefined */
if (! ((1 << pspec->param_id) & context->defined_props))
gimp_context_copy_property (parent, context, pspec->param_id);
}
void
gimp_context_set_parent (GimpContext *context,
GimpContext *parent)
{
g_return_if_fail (GIMP_IS_CONTEXT (context));
g_return_if_fail (parent == NULL || GIMP_IS_CONTEXT (parent));
g_return_if_fail (parent == NULL || parent->parent != context);
g_return_if_fail (context != parent);
if (context->parent == parent)
return;
if (context->parent)
{
g_signal_handlers_disconnect_by_func (context->parent,
gimp_context_parent_notify,
context);
}
context->parent = parent;
if (parent)
{
/* copy all undefined properties from the new parent */
gimp_context_copy_properties (parent, context,
~context->defined_props &
GIMP_CONTEXT_ALL_PROPS_MASK);
g_signal_connect_object (parent, "notify",
G_CALLBACK (gimp_context_parent_notify),
context,
0);
}
}
/* define / undefinine context properties */
void
gimp_context_define_property (GimpContext *context,
GimpContextPropType prop,
gboolean defined)
{
GimpContextPropMask mask;
g_return_if_fail (GIMP_IS_CONTEXT (context));
g_return_if_fail ((prop >= GIMP_CONTEXT_FIRST_PROP) &&
(prop <= GIMP_CONTEXT_LAST_PROP));
mask = (1 << prop);
if (defined)
{
if (! (context->defined_props & mask))
{
context->defined_props |= mask;
}
}
else
{
if (context->defined_props & mask)
{
context->defined_props &= ~mask;
if (context->parent)
gimp_context_copy_property (context->parent, context, prop);
}
}
}
